Beginning with the venerable N4100 to the legendary N5200, Thecus NAS devices have established the company as a worldwide leader in digital storage. Today, Thecus is proud to release details about its latest NAS breakthrough – the N7700. Bringing together the cutting-edge technology and years of NAS experience, the N7700 is an enterprise class NAS server that makes no compromises.

The N7700 brings the latest technologies to the table. Headlining is its whopping seven SATA hard disk bays that accommodate up to a massive 7TB of storage. If that isn’t enough, the N7700 also comes equipped with an eSATA port where users can install yet another SATA hard disk. To manipulate all of this data quickly, the N7700 packs an Intel® Celeron™ M 1.86GHz processor and a full gigabyte of DDRII memory, which allows for more concurrent connections and quicker system response.

To address the needs of business, the N7700 comes with a few more outstanding features. The N7700 supports iSCSI initiators, making it easy for users can centrally manage and deploy storage for their entire network. In addition, the N7700 is also stackable, enabling users to connect their unit with up to five additional N7700s and manage them via a master system. To manage all of that storage, users can look forward to multiple RAID modes on the N7700, including RAID 0, 1, 5,6,10, and JBOD. What’s more, the N7700 also features RAID expansion and RAID level migration, which means that users can add larger hard disks to available slots and join an existing RAID without having to power down the system, cutting productivity-killing downtime to zero.

The N7700 also extremely flexible, offering support for ext3 and ZFS file systems. Users can select the system that they require and create the needed capacity for different applications. For ultimate data security and peace of mind, users can take advantage of the N7700’s version control and remote replication. The N7700 is also equipped with Nsync, Thecus’ remote data backup application. With Nsync, users can have the N7700 automatically upload files to an external storage device at a designated time. The N7700 is also capable version control via a snapshot function with the ZFS file system, allowing users to efficiently create and restore remote backups.
 

Features
Stackable Storage and iSCSI Ready
The N7700 supports iSCSI initiators, which allows servers to access it as a direct-attached-storage device over LAN or Internet with excellent transfer speeds. With this capability, users can centrally manage and deploy storage for their entire network. In addition, the N7700 is also stackable, enabling users to connect their unit with up to five additional N7700s and manage them via a master system. With iSCSI and stackability, expanding the capacity of application servers is both quick and easy.
Speed Without Compromise
Equipped with a PCI-e interface, the N7700 provides even faster response and more concurrent connections. Also, with built-in compatibility with external modules, the N7700 can execute and run multiple applications at the same time, allowing it to handle a whole lot more than mere file storage.
RAID Expansion and RAID Level Migration
The N7700 features RAID capacity expansion and RAID level migration, which means that users can add larger hard disks to available slots and join an existing RAID volume. The N7700 will automatically rebuild your RAID array and increase your storage capacity.
Multiple File System Support
To meet upcoming standards and ensure maximum compatibility and flexibility, the N7700 offers support for ext3 and ZFS file systems. Users can select the system that they require and create the needed capacity for different applications. Never has there been a NAS unit this powerful and flexible.
Version Control and Remote Replication
The N7700 is also equipped with Nsync, Thecus’ remote data backup application. With Nsync, users can have the N7700 automatically upload files to an external storage device at a designated time. The N7700 is also capable version control via a snapshot function with the ZFS file system, allowing users to efficiently create and restore remote backups. For users, the result is total data security and peace of mind.

 
Tech Specs
SATA device: 7xSATA for internal, 1xeSATA for external
LAN Interface (PCI-e): RJ-45x2 : 10/100/1000 BASE-TX Auto MDI/MDI-X WOL supported
Expansion slot (PCI-e*1): 1
USB Interface: USB 2.0 host port x4(Front x2, Back x2) (A Type)
LCD Module: Displays system status and information
Power supply: 300W Power Supply
Disk interface: SATA I/II x7 via backplane
RAID modes: RAID 0, 1, 5, 6, 10, JBOD
Auto-rebuild: Supported
Hot-swap: Supported
Hot spare: Supported
SMART: Supported
Power management: Spin down while idle time
Roaming: Supports roaming to other N7700
Configuration: Fixed IP address, dynamic IP address
IP sharing mode: Can be enable/disabled
Transport Protocols: TCP/IP/Appletalk
File Protocols: SMB/CIFS, HTTP/HTTPS, FTP, NFS v3, AFP
Link Aggregation: 802.3ad, load balance and fail over
WebDisk: Web-based file access
FTP: Built in FTP server with bandwidth control
Download Manager: HTTP / FTP / BT
Client Scheduled Incremental Data Backup: FarStone DriveClone PRO 5
Client System Disaster Recovery: FarStone DriveClone PRO 5
NAS Remote Replication: Via Thecus proprietary Nsync
USB Copy to N7700: Controlled via LCM
Snapshot: Supported
iSCSI Target: Supports Microsoft/Mac/Linux Initiator
iSCSI initiator: For stacking with N5200/1U4500/N7700
Multiple RAID: Supported
Multiple Selectable File Systems: Ext3 / ZFS
Local User: Supports built-in user accounts
Local Group: Supports built-in user groups
Windows ADS: Supported
Type: Journaling File System
Capacity: 16TB
File Size Supported: Supports Files max : 2TB
Language Support: Unicode Support
Authorization (ACL): Read, Write or Deny options on individual users or groups for share and folder level

5 of 5 Great Value, great support Monday, November 09, 2009
thereddog from Chicago, IL  

Overall very happy with this unit. We are running a small VMWare cluster and have integrated into Active Directory. I email a question to the support team and provided a detailed email with the correct answer within a few hours. **Note: Upgrade the firmware s soon as you receive the product as the old web interface and the new web interface are like night and day.

5 of 5 Very fast NAS Wednesday, March 25, 2009
A Customer from San Jose, CA  
I used Thecus N5200B in our office before. Just bought Thecus N7700 and is again impressed. N7700 has the best features with the lowest price compare with any other NAS brand. It's easy to use and VERY FAST. I used 5 HDD as Raid 5, and 2 HDD as backup and they works flawlessly. The tech support is also very helpful on answering all my questions before I decided to buy it. Again, excellent job from Thecus.
